Sancton Wood pupils receive fantastic results at GCSE!

We are so proud of all the students who received their GCSE results today – with an amazing 100 per cent of students achieving 5 or more A*- C grades.

A total of 16 Year 11 students, five of whom have been with us since nursery, sat their GCSEs and IGCEs across a range of 16 different subjects, with all pupils being awarded at least five grades each, including key subject areas such as Maths and English.

Furthermore, almost half (43%) the year group scooped top A* and A grades in a least one subject.

Stand out stories include one student who achieved 11 A* and A grades across a wide array of subjects including Drama, Biology and History. As well as another who received an impressive full marks on her English Language paper.

Sancton Wood also saw a group of Year 10 students sit some of their GCSEs a year early, two of whom hit top A* grades in Maths and French.

Headteacher at Sancton Wood School, Richard Settle, said: “Results day is always such an exciting time at the school. There’s a real mixture of anticipation and nerves in the air, and it’s such a pleasure to see students’ faces when they discover they’ve achieved the grades they were aiming for.

“As with last year, we are absolutely thrilled with how our Year 11 students performed and it’s incredible to see how our school is bucking the national trend by continuing to improve year-on-year. An A*-C pass rate of 100 per cent is brilliant and a real testament to how hard our students and teachers have worked over the past year.

“As a non-selective school, we work hard to ensure all of our students achieve the best academic results as possible. We tailor all of our teaching based on their individual needs, goals and learning styles so that they have the ability to learn and progress at a comfortable and realistic pace.”
